A 2 kg block is held in equilibrium on a incline of angle 60° by horizontal force F aplied in the direction. if the coefficient between block and incline is 0.3. determine the minimum value of horizontal force F.

Draw the free body diagram:



Write the equilibrium of forces by axes:


"f=\\mu N\\\\\nx:f+F\\text{ cos}\\alpha-mg\\text{ sin}\\alpha=0,\\\\\ny: N-mg\\text{ cos}\\alpha-F\\text{ sin}\\alpha=0."

From the equations, we have


"F=\\frac{mg(\\text{sin}\\alpha-\\mu\\text{cos}\\alpha)}{\\mu\\text{sin}\\alpha+\\text{cos}\\alpha}=18.5\\text{ N}."
